Pierre Neidhardt <address@hidden> skribis:
> Ludovic Courtès <address@hidden> writes:
>
>> If you’re using Emacs, the latest version of Emacs-Guix has this new
>> ‘guix-default-services’ command that does exactly what you’re
>> suggesting.
>
> It's great but it's not obvious enough for newcomers in my opinion.
Sure. So there’s ‘guix system search’ and ‘guix system extension-graph’
which can help visualize what’s going on.
Perhaps we need another command, like ‘guix system show’, which would
list the services used by a particular config? Thoughts?
